About Govt. Champhai College:
The Govt. Champhai College was established in 1971 as private college by the philanthropies of Champhai town and neighbouring villages. It is an affiliated college under Mizoram University, located at Champhai, Mizoram, near international border of India and Myanmar.
About MISTIC:
The Mizoram Science, Technology & Innovation Council (MISTIC) was established by Government of Mizoram in the year 1985. It is functioning under Planning & Programme Implementation Department, Government of Mizoram. It is supported by the State Government and Department of Science & Technology of the Central Government.
